Counselling Services
Our school counsellor supports student well-being with care, respect, and confidentiality.
We offer prevention and intervention services as well as, one-to-one sessions, group sessions, classroom lessons, and guidance for families and staff. Some of the themes the school counsellor can help with are social skills, peer relations, changes in family situations, academic difficulties, and self-esteem.
The counsellor works to understand your child’s needs through conversation, observation, and collaboration. If additional counselling support is explored, a consent form will be sent home, and sessions/support will begin once the form is returned and scheduling allows.
